
Which one is the cofactor of carbonic anhydrase?
A. Fe
B. Zn
C. Cu
D. Mg

Complete answer:
The enzyme which catalyzes the reaction of interconversion of the carbon dioxide and water and also the ions of carbonic acid which were dissociated is known as carbonic anhydrase or carbonate dehydratase.
Additional Information:
-Carbonic anhydrase is classified as metalloenzymes due to the presence of metal ion zinc.
-The enzyme maintains acid-base balance and helps in the transport of carbon dioxide.
-It’s role changes according to its location and it maintains pH and fluid balance in the body parts.
-It is found in red blood cells, pancreatic cells, renal tubules, and gastric mucosa.
-Carbonic anhydrase is an old enzyme and was discovered in the year 1932.
-Its cofactor is zinc which helps in various physiological processes of higher vertebrates.
-A zinc prosthetic group is present in three positions by histidine side chains in carbonic anhydrase.
-It plays an important role in the closure of the stomata of the plant leaves.
So, the correct answer is ‘Zn’.
Note: Zinc is an essential element of the body and is present in higher concentrations in the case of the red blood cells. They are also present in the pancreas for the storage of insulin. It also protects the cell membranes from lysis due to the release of certain toxins. Zinc is taken from the diet we have to maintain nervous system functioning, cell growth, and immune health, and to develop wound healing mechanisms.
